You’ll love
* Create your own creatures
* Goofy, cartoony charm
* Decent selection of minigamesYou’ll hate
* Small screen hampers visual impact
* Whole game is rather dull
* D-pad controls feel all wrong
You’ll love
* Create your own creatures
* Goofy, cartoony charm
* Decent selection of minigamesYou’ll hate
* Small screen hampers visual impact
* Whole game is rather dull
* D-pad controls feel all wrong